The Growing Use of Water-Based Polyurethane

Environmental goals are changing how adhesive materials are developed. Manufacturers increasingly want solutions that balance performance with sustainability.

As a result, water-based polyurethane technologies are gaining attention.

Unlike traditional solvent-based materials, water-based polyurethane uses water as the main carrier. This helps lower VOC emissions while maintaining bonding performance.

Research suggests that waterborne technologies are becoming more popular because they support sustainability goals while still offering durability and flexibility.

These benefits make WPU technologies useful in many adhesive applications.
